The cash ratio is calculated by dividing cash by current liabilities. The cash part of the calculation also consists of cash equivalents such as marketable securities.

Cash Ratio Method The cash ratio is normally a more conservative take a look at a corporation's capacity to protect its debts and obligations as compared to other liquidity ratios. It sticks strictly to cash or cash-equivalent holdings, leaving other assets for instance accounts receivable out with the equation.

Some borrowing arrangements never prohibit the withdrawal of compensating balances, but like a simple issue; future credit score availability can be dependent on the upkeep of such balances. Appropriately, reporting entities need to disclose this point (by way of example, "the compensating balances might be withdrawn, but The provision of brief-expression strains total cash of credit is dependent upon the maintenance of these compensating balances").

In the standard circumstance, reportable compensating balances which while in the aggregate total to over fifteen % of liquid property (present cash balances, limited and unrestricted, in addition marketable securities) will be thought to be product. Lesser amounts may very well be materials if they have got a significant effect on the expense of financing.
